The 20LP-UV Precision Linear Polarizers is constructed by laminating a polymer polarizing film between two high-precision fused silica windows. Each window has a high-efficiency 310 to 400 nm broadband UV antireflection coating. The assembly is mounted in a 2 inch (50.8 mm) diameter black anodized aluminum housing for protection and provides a 30.5 mm clear aperture. The transmission axis is clearly marked. The result is a linear polarizer with high transmission and low wavefront distortion that are easy to mount.

Ultraviolet Polarizer


Our ultraviolet polarizers are recommended for 310-400 nm wavelength applications, and use a UV Fused Silica substrate.

Black Anodized Aluminum Housings

The polarizer assembly is mounted in a black anodized aluminum housing for protection, with the transmission axis clearly marked. The result is linear polarizers with high transmission and low wavefront distortion. The standard outer diameters are convenient for mounting into Newport rotary mounts.

Precision Linear Polarizers

Our Precision Linear Polarizers consist of dichroic sheet polymer polarizer material that is laminated between high quality glass substrates. In the visible wavelength range, these precision optics offer peak-to-valley transmitted wavefront distortion of <λ/5. They feature high extinction ratios, surface quality of 40-20 scratch-dig and offer wide angular acceptance.
